Jennifer’s Bridal Luncheon Cooking Class Recipes

Pimento Cheese Dip

Ingredients:
1 1⁄2 C white cheddar cheese, grated 1 C sharp cheddar cheese, grated
8 oz. cream cheese, softened
1⁄2 C mayo
1 t red wine vinegar
4 oz. pimentos
1⁄2 t onion powder
1⁄2 t garlic powder
1⁄2 t paprika
1⁄4 t hot sauce

Directions:

  1. Grate cheese and add to bowl.
  2. Add cream cheese, mayo, vinegar, onion powder, garlic powder, paprika, and hot sauce.
  3. Using a hand mixer, blend all ingredients
  4. Fold in pimentos

Serve

Jumbo Lump Crab Salad

Ingredients:
Jumbo lump crab meat
1⁄2 bunch chopped green onions, whites and light greens only 1⁄4 C mayo
3 t jalapeño juice
1 t Tabasco
Salt to taste
Pepper to taste
Old bay to taste
3 T capers

Directions:

  1. Blot excess crab juice with paper towel once in bowl
  2. Add all ingredients to bowl
  3. Fold in carefully, making sure not to break up crab meat

Serve over lettuce or with crackers

Shrimp + Cheese Grits

Ingredients: Grits:

2 C stone ground cheese grits 8 C water
1 bag shredded Gouda
1 bag shredded cheddar

1⁄2 stick butter, cubed
1⁄2 c heavy whipping cream
S+P
Shrimp:
8 strips bacon, chopped
1 1⁄2 # shrimp, peeled + deveined
3 cloves garlic, minced
1 t Tony’s
4 green onions, chopped whites + light greens

Directions:

  1. In a stock pot, bring water to a boil. Slowly stir in grits, reduce heat, and cover. Cook for20 mins or until thickened. Stir in cheese, butter, + cream. Set aside to keep warm.

In a large skillet, cook bacon over medium heat until crisp. Remove bacon from pan with slotted spoon and reserve oil in pan. Use the oil in the pan to sauté shrimp. Once the shrimp are pink, turn off heat and serve over grits. Top with green onions.

Crawfish + Mirliton Soup

Ingredients:
2 T oo
2 T butter
1 C finely chopped onions
1⁄2 C finely chopped green bell pepper 1⁄2 C finely chopped celery

1⁄3 C finely chopped Tasso 1 T minced garlic
1⁄4 C flour
2 T tomato paste

6 C veg stock 1 bay leaf
1⁄2 t esssence 1 1⁄2 t salt

1 t liquid crab boil
Pinch cayenne pepper
2 C peeled + seeded + diced mirlitons 2 C chopped tomatoes
1 t chopped fresh oregano
1 # crawfish tails
1 T fresh basil, chopped

1 T fresh parsley, chopped 1⁄4 C heavy cream

Directions:

  1. Heat a 4qt stock pot over med high heat
  2. Add oo and butter to pot
  3. Once hot, add onions, bell peppers, celery, + Tasso, cook until very soft
  4. Add garlic and continue cooking
  5. After 1 minute, sprinkle flour over veggies and cook 1-2 mins
  6. Add tomato paste, stock, bay leaf, essence, salt, crab boil, + cayenne
  7. Bring to a boil then reduce to a simmer
  8. Allow to simmer 5 minutes then add mirlitons and cook until tender, 20 mins
  9. Add tomatoes + oregano cook for 5 mins
  10. Add crawfish, basil, parsley, + heavy cream and stir
  11. Cook about 5 more minutes
  12. Make sure seasoning is as desired

Serve

Crepes Fitzgerald

Ingredients: Crepe mix Cream cheese Powdered sugar Strawberries

25 T Grand marnier 10 oz Sugar
10 oz Butter

Directions:

  1. Mix crepe mix.
  2. Make crepes using a crepe pan.
  3. Spread cream cheese and powdered sugar inside crepes and fold.
  4. In a small saucepan heat butter + sugar, add strawberries and cook for about 3 mins.Add grand marnier.
  5. Pour sauce over crepes and serve.
